Why Sweet Potato Brownie Bites Are a Smart Choice
Sweet potatoes add natural sweetness and moisture, reducing the need for added sugars or artificial sweeteners. They also provide fiber, vitamins, and minerals that support digestion and energy levels. Using Medjool dates as a natural sweetener brings a rich caramel flavor and extra nutrients, making these bites both tasty and nourishing.
Compared to traditional brownies loaded with sugar and refined flour, these bites offer:
Lower glycemic impact thanks to natural sweeteners and whole-wheat flour
Added fiber and antioxidants from sweet potatoes and cocoa powder
Healthy fats from unsalted butter, supporting satiety and brain health
Protein and structure from eggs, helping keep you full longer

Ingredients You’ll Need
1 medium sweet potato (about 10 ounces)
½ cup unsweetened cocoa powder
2 tablespoons all-purpose flour
2 tablespoons whole-wheat flour
¾ teaspoon baking powder
¼ teaspoon salt
¼ teaspoon instant espresso powder (optional, enhances chocolate flavor)
12 Medjool dates, pitted (about 1 cup packed)
½ cup unsalted butter, melted
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
3 large eggs
Step-by-Step Directions
Prepare the sweet potato
Preheat your oven to 350°F. Pierce the sweet potato all over with a fork, wrap it in a damp paper towel, and place it on a microwave-safe plate. Microwave on high for about 8 minutes, turning halfway, until tender. Let it cool for 5 minutes. Cut in half and scoop out about ¾ cup of flesh.
Mix dry ingredients
In a medium bowl, whisk together cocoa powder, all-purpose flour, whole-wheat flour, baking powder, salt, and espresso powder if using.
Process wet ingredients
In a food processor, combine the pitted dates, melted butter, vanilla extract, and sweet potato flesh. Process until mostly smooth, about 1 minute. Add eggs and pulse 2 to 3 times until combined. Scrape down the sides and pulse once more.
Combine mixtures
Add the wet date mixture to the dry ingredients and gently stir until just combined.
Bake the bites
Coat a 24-cup mini muffin pan with cooking spray. Divide the batter evenly among the cups (about 1½ tablespoons each). Bake for 15 to 18 minutes or until a toothpick inserted comes out clean. Let cool before removing.
Tips for Success and Variations
Make it vegan: Substitute eggs with flax eggs (1 tablespoon ground flaxseed + 3 tablespoons water per egg) and use coconut oil instead of butter.
Add nuts or seeds: Fold in chopped walnuts or pumpkin seeds for extra crunch and nutrition.
Spice it up: Add cinnamon or chili powder for a warm, spicy twist.
Storage: Keep bites in an airtight container in the fridge for up to a week or freeze for longer storage.
